Yeast Rolls - Various
This makes 1 pound of dough so realistically a dozen rolls; you can double it.
Bread Machine: Add the warm milk, butter, salt & sugar and yeast, give it a swirl, put the flour on top and let it sit for 10 minutes before starting the cycle.
The 425 for 20 minutes is excessive - do 375 and check them at the 15 minute point.
Shaping
- Fan tans
- grease muffin tins. Roll out into a 13x9 rectangle. Brush lightly with melted butter. Cut into 2" wide strips and stack up; cut the stack into 12 cubes and put into the muffin tins with the edge you just cut, down.
- Pan rolls
- divide dough into 12, knead each chunk a couple times to make a smooth ball, place in a greased 8 x 8 x 2 pan.
- Dinner rolls
- cut into 12, shape into ovals, place 2" apart on greased baking sheet. Brush with egg wash & sprinkle with poppy seeds.
- Crusty rolls
- as above, cut a slash with a very sharp knife in the top of each one, dust lightly with flour.
- Parker House Rolls
- Roll out ¼" thick, cut with 2 ½" cutter, brush tops with melted butter, fold over.
- Crescent rolls
- Roll into a 16" circle, cut like a pie, roll up.
- Knots
- divide into 12, roll each into a snake, tie the snake into a knot.
- Cloverleaf
- divide into 12, divide each of those into 3, put 3 in each greased muffin cup, brush with melted butter
